Tweaks to preset handling
[SugarCubes.git] / _Presets.pde
index edb4f18ba5f1785627afe230127803fa7cacdb69..ca3957ea4cbbb679ec1b45d03f40b7134021ea8b 100644 (file)
@@ -36,10 +36,8 @@ class PresetManager implements LXParameter.Listener {
     for (Engine.Deck deck : lx.engine.getDecks()) {
       deck.addListener(new Engine.AbstractListener() {
         public void patternDidChange(Engine.Deck deck, LXPattern pattern) {
-          if (midiEngine.getFocusedDeck() == deck) {
-            if (pattern != loadedPattern) {
-              onPresetDirty(deck);
-            }
+          if (pattern != loadedPattern) {
+            onPresetDirty(deck);
           }
         }
       });